The 21-year-old vines produce low yield high quality fruit. Cooler temperatures enabled the fruit to hang out on the vines and ripen more slowly and evenly. Resulting in intense flavour concentration and colour… the overall quality is exceptional. I like the restrained 7-day maceration on skins (normally 18-20 days) and 20% use of new French & American oak for 15 months. It has allowed the juicy Barossa fruit to be the hero… whilst achieving excellent oak complexity and finesse. Share this one with your mates so you can drink it at their place too. It’s eminently drinkable as a young Shiraz given the elegant contrast to its generous Barossa laden palate… but comes with 10-15 years of cellar potential as well should you choose.
Smells
Classic Barossa Shiraz aromas of black Doris plums, dark berries, cassis, coffee grinds, chocolate, vanilla, anise and pepper.
Tastes
A rich, smooth, opulent palate with a creamy texture and where silky, velvety tannins caress the insides of your cheeks, creating warmth and depth. Dark chocolate, black plum & berries, vanilla and sandalwood flavours abound in this succulent, generous and approachable Barossa beauty. Too easy to drink, it’s perfect with anything off the BBQ and hard cheeses.
